Salary of Health & Physical Education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

$56,516 Bachelor's Median Salary

Health & Physical Education majors who earn their bachelor’s degree from Washington State University earn a median of $56,516 a year. This is lower than $70,460, the median for all majors at Washington State University.

Student Debt of Health & Physical Education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

$20,981 Bachelor's Median Debt

While getting their bachelor’s degree at Washington State University, health & physical education graduates take on a median debt of $20,981 in student loans. This is below $21,877, the typical median for all majors at Washington State University.

Bachelor’s Student Diversity

For the most recent academic year available, 79% of health & physical education bachelor’s degrees went to men and 21% went to women.

Washington State University gender breakdown of Health & Physical Education Bachelor's degree grads The majority of health & physical education bachelor’s degree graduates at Washington State University were White. Roughly 71% of graduates fell into this category.
